Mothers-to-be will know it more than most - keeping up an exercise regime is hard, especially when your energy levels are not what they used to be.
So it must be said that Rozie the elephant is quite the impressive expectant mother, keeping up her daily pregnancy Pilates at the Albuquerque Zoo in New Mexico.
Rozie’s regime was suggested by zoo vets as a way to strengthen her leg muscles, so they are more flexible for labor. Elephants have a longer gestation period than any other mammal, so Rozie will have been carrying her calf for approximately two years when she gives birth sometime between August and November.
